    Cable trays are made of ladders

    A cable ladder is another type of support system for electrical cables. It consists of a series of metal or plastic rungs, connected by side rails to form a ladder-like structure. The cables are laid on the rungs and secured with cable ties or clamps. A cable ladder is another type of support system for electrical cables. It consists of a series of metal or plastic rungs, connected by side rails to form a ladder-like structure. The cables are laid on the rungs and secured with cable ties or clamps. Cable ladders are available in different widths and depths, and can be customized to fit the speci. A cable tray is a structural component that is used to support and protect electrical cables. It's essentially a tray made of metal or plastic, with raised edges to keep the cables in place. Cable trays are available in different shapes and sizes, depending on the application. They can be straight, curved, or angled, and can be suspended from the c. To help you understand the differences between cable trays and cable ladders, we've put together a comparison table: As you can see, both cable trays and cable ladders have their strengths and weaknesses, and their suitability will depend on the specific requirements of your project.Choosing between cable trays and cable ladders requires careful consideration of your project's requirements. While cable trays are more flexible and easier to install and maintain, cable ladders can support heavier cables over longer distances. Ultimately, your decision should be based on factors such as cable capacity, space availability, and bud.
